The Aston Martin AMR25 is a Formula One racing car designed and developed by the Aston Martin Aramco F1 Team competing in the 2025 Formula One World Championship. It is the fifth Formula One car entered by Aston Martin since rejoining the sport in 2021, and is being driven by two-time world champion Fernando Alonso and teammate Lance Stroll. Reserve driver duties will be handled by Felipe Drugovich and Stoffel Vandoorne.
